L'endocrinologia è una materia strana, di cui si parla poco, percepita come un mondo misterioso, affascinante, a tratti inafferrabile. Allo stesso tempo, però, è sulla bocca di tutti: i famosi "ormoni" fanno parte del nostro linguaggio quotidiano, e vengono chiamati in causa per le motivazioni più disparate. Ma sappiamo davvero cosa sono, esattamente? L'equilibrio invisibile ci spiega finalmente, una volta per tutte, come funziona uno dei sistemi più importanti della nostra biologia. Perché sono ormoni quelli che controllano il metabolismo e che danno sostanza alle ossa; sono ormoni quelli che ci fanno venire sonno al momento giusto, e che regolano i cicli mestruali come orologi; e sono sempre gli ormoni a indicare agli organi come e quanto devono attivarsi, influenzando la nostra temperatura, la forma fisica e perfino l'umore. Grazie alla sua esperienza professionale, e con una capacità innata di raccontare la propria materia in maniera semplice, perfino negli aspetti più ostici, Ilaria Messuti ci guida attraverso le paure più comuni tra i suoi pazienti, i falsi miti duri a morire e le mode (soprattutto alimentari) che impazzano sul web. Ci insegna a districarci fra tante approssimazioni dannose, e ci fornisce gli strumenti per capire come interpretare i segnali del nostro corpo. Non offre rimedi miracolosi, ma qualcosa di ben più prezioso: pagina dopo pagina, impariamo a dubitare di spiegazioni troppo comode, e iniziamo a comprendere il sotterraneo, incredibilmente complesso, e in questo senso sì davvero miracoloso, equilibrio che regge e muove la nostra vita.

First published in 1891, Pellegrino Artusi's La scienza in cucina e l'arte di mangier bene has come to be recognized as the most significant Italian cookbook of modern times. It was reprinted thirteen times and had sold more than 52,000 copies in the years before Artusi's death in 1910, with the number of recipes growing from 475 to 790. And while this figure has not changed, the book has consistently remained in print. Although Artusi was himself of the upper classes and it was doubtful he had ever touched a kitchen utensil or lit a fire under a pot, he wrote the book not for professional chefs, as was the nineteenth-century custom, but for middle-class family cooks: housewives and their domestic helpers. His tone is that of a friendly advisor – humorous and nonchalant. He indulges in witty anecdotes about many of the recipes, describing his experiences and the historical relevance of particular dishes. Artusi's masterpiece is not merely a popular cookbook; it is a landmark work in Italian culture. This English edition (first published by Marsilio Publishers in 1997) features a delightful introduction by Luigi Ballerini that traces the fascinating history of the book and explains its importance in the context of Italian history and politics. The illustrations are by the noted Italian artist Giuliano Della Casa.

The Book of Disquiet is one of the great literary works of the twentieth century. Written over the course of Fernando Pessoa's life, it was first published in 1982, pieced together from the thousands of individual manuscript pages left behind by Pessoa after his death in 1935. Now this fragmentary modernist masterpiece appears in a major new edition that unites Margaret Jull Costa's celebrated translation with the most complete version of the text ever produced. It is presented here, for the first time in English, by order of original composition, and accompanied by facsimiles of the original manuscript. Narrated principally by an assistant bookkeeper named Bernardo Soares - an alias of sorts for Pessoa himself - The Book of Disquiet is 'the autobiobraphy of someone who never existed', a mosaic of dreams, of hope and despair; a hymn to the streets and cafs of 1930s Lisbon, and an extraordinary record of the inner life of one of the century's most important writers. This new edition represents the most complete vision of Pessoa's genius.

In his quest for military glory, Benito Mussolini sent the Italian Eighth Army to the Eastern Front to help fight the Russians, only to have his forces routed within little more than a month of the launch of the Soviet counteroffensives of the winter of 1942-1943. The Cuneense, a division of mountain troops, was hit especially hard, with only a small percentage of its troops straggling back to Italy; the rest were killed in action or died of frostbite or in captivity from malnourishment, overwork, and disease. All told, the Italians suffered roughly 75,000 dead, more than in their six-month campaign in Greece and Albania or in their three years in North Africa. Nuto Revelli, who fought in Russia himself, interviewed forty-three other survivors of the campaign for a book that has become a classic among Italian war memoirs. First published in Italian in 1966 as La strada del davai, Revelli's account, now available in English, vividly recaptures the experiences and sobering reflections of these men. It provides a chilling look at an experience that, in English-language writing, has been overshadowed by that of the main actors on the Eastern Front. When news of the rout reached Italy, the shock was devastating. In Revelli's home province of Cuneo, the recruiting territory of the annihilated Cuneense Division, some villages lost almost all men of military age. The resulting rage and bitterness later fueled the partisan war against the Germans and Italian fascists. The veterans of Mussolini's Death March speak candidly of nights in the open, of extreme cold, gnawing hunger, and eruptive madness. Thousands who survived the Soviet onslaught were taken prisoner and died on the so-called davai marches-named for Russian guards' command to keep prisoners moving-or later in the camps themselves. Even so, they developed a favorable impression of the Russian people, who provided hospitality in their small houses and aid to the wounded. Together, their recollections provide an eye-opening look at a largely neglected aspect of World War II.
